Bare Copper Wire Conductors come in 25 lb contractor packs.


March 5, 2009 - Available from 14 Ga to 4/O, RoyalŽ / TriangleŽ brand bare copper wires are made from Electrolytic Tough Pitch copper feed stock and manufactured to ASTM standards B3 (Soft or Annealed), B8 (Concentric-Lay), or B787 (Combination Unilay). Products are suited for use in overhead transmission and distribution systems and for grounding grid systems. They are also available in 3,000, 1,000 or 500 foot reels.

Coleman Cable Now Offers Bare Copper Wire in Convenient Contractor Packs


WAUKEGAN, Ill. (February 12, 2009) - Coleman Cable, Inc. (Nasdaq: CCIX) expands its packaging options to include 25 pound contractor packs for RoyalŽ / TriangleŽ brand Bare Copper Wire.

"This convenient package allows portability and easy payoff from virtually any dispensing system," said Eric Corzine, product manager at Coleman Cable. "The durable, space saving design allows the contractor with a limited storage area a way to maximize inventory while meeting the restrictions of space."

Coleman Cable's Triangle brand of solid and stranded, soft annealed bare copper conductors are available from 14 gauge to 4/O. These conductors are made from Electrolytic Tough Pitch (ETP) copper feed stock and manufactured to ASTM standards B3 (Soft or Annealed), B8 (Concentric-Lay), or B787 (Combination Unilay). Bare Copper Wire is used in overhead transmission and distribution systems and for grounding grid systems. In addition to the new 25 pound contractor packs, this product is stocked in 3,000, 1,000 or 500 foot reels (depending on gauge size) and customer specified packaging upon request.
